Transaction 6c8042eb98bd45e61bfbdb59f716fae4f992ff162c43d3f4c580d805ca608da6

1 Input
2 Outputs
  • 6c8042eb98bd45e61bfbdb59f716fae4f992ff162c43d3f4c580d805ca608da6:0
  • value  6814589
    address  3KJNW5A9HRHy94YwMSkCQ6YmZw562bRyW1
  • 6c8042eb98bd45e61bfbdb59f716fae4f992ff162c43d3f4c580d805ca608da6:1
  • value  74929398
    address  1A8ByFs6RR9sC41HYxXYTtaQaEsSvCWbT9